    Position Summary

    As a Recruiter you'll play a key role in sourcing, screening, onboarding and hiring qualified Respite Care Providers. You'll collaborate with People Operation's and Care Operation's teams to meet staffing needs, represent Inland Respite at events, and maintain a strong candidate pipeline aligned with our mission.


    Key Responsibilities

     • Manage candidates throughout the full recruitment and onboarding process from sourcing through hire
    • Review applications, source, screen, and interview Respite Care Provider candidates
    • Coordinate candidate onboarding steps including background screenings, onboarding paperwork, and employment-related documentation
    • Monitor candidate progress to ensure all onboarding requirements, hiring documents, and background screenings are completed accurately and timely
    • Create, review, and process candidate offer letters to ensure employment details, pay rates, classifications, and work locations are accurate prior to distribution
    • Process and hire candidates into ADP/Lyric once onboarding requirements have been completed
    • Maintain accurate candidate records, notes, and hiring documentation within different systems including ATS and ADP/Lyric system's
    • Communicate and partner with People Operations and Operations teams regarding candidate progress, onboarding status, staffing needs, and hiring updates
    • Follow up with candidates regarding missing documentation, onboarding requirements, interview scheduling, and hiring timelines
    • Represent Inland Respite at job fairs, community outreach events, and hiring initiatives
    • Support recruitment-related projects, process improvements, and additional administrative tasks as assigned or project's.
    • Disposition candidates appropriately and maintain organized recruitment workflow management
